Lets compare vitamin content per 7 ounces of Cooked Broccoli Raab vs Butterbur:
- 7 ounces of Cooked Broccoli Raab have 75.7 times more Vitamin A, 8.5 times more Vitamin B1, 7 times more Vitamin B2, 10.1 times more Vitamin B3, 14 times more Vitamin B5, 2.3 times more Vitamin B6 and 7.1 times more Vitamin B9 than Butterbur.
- Both Cooked Broccoli Raab and Butterbur provide similar amounts of Vitamin C per seven ounces.
- 7 ounces of Butterbur have insufficient amounts of Vitamin A, Vitamin B1, Vitamin B2, Vitamin B3 and Vitamin B5
- Both Cooked Broccoli Raab as well as Raw Butterbur have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 and Vitamin D in seven ounces.
Comparing minerals per 7 ounces for Cooked Broccoli Raab vs Butterbur:
- 7 ounces of Cooked Broccoli Raab have 12.7 times more Iron, 1.9 times more Magnesium, 1.4 times more Manganese, 6.8 times more Phosphorus, 1.4 times more Selenium, 8 times more Sodium and 3.4 times more Zinc than Butterbur.
- While 7 oz of Raw Butterbur contain 1.4 times more Copper and 1.9 times more Potassium than Cooked Broccoli Raab.
- Both Cooked Broccoli Raab and Butterbur contain similar levels of Calcium and Water per seven ounces.
- 7 ounces of Butterbur lack sufficient amounts of Iron, Phosphorus, Selenium and Zinc
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 7 ounces:
- 7 ounces of Cooked Broccoli Raab have 9.8 times more Protein than Butterbur.
- Both Cooked Broccoli Raab and Butterbur offer comparable quantities of Carbohydrate per seven ounces.
- 7 ounces of Butterbur provide inadequate amounts of Protein
- Both Cooked Broccoli Raab as well as Raw Butterbur provide inadequate amounts of Energy in seven ounces.
